Sandton is South Africa's premier business district, a 20 km² zone north of central Johannesburg that contains the JSE, the headquarters of every major SA bank, the offices of most multinationals operating in Africa, and the densest cluster of five-star hotels on the continent. The Sandton skyline — the Michelangelo Towers, the Da Vinci, the Leonardo (the tallest building in Africa), and the Discovery and Sandton Convention Centre complexes — has become the postcard image of corporate South Africa. For most national and international corporate conferencing, this is the default location.
The Sandton Convention Centre (SCC), attached to the Sandton City retail and Nelson Mandela Square complex, is the largest dedicated venue — 22,000 m² of flexible floor space, capacity for 10,000+ delegate events. Around it sit the major hotel-conference brands: Radisson Blu Sandton, Hilton, InterContinental Sandton Towers, Da Vinci Hotel, Michelangelo, Saxon, Sandton Sun, Garden Court Sandton, plus boutique options (Athol Place, Fairlawns). Most premium SA financial-sector and mining-sector conferences default to this cluster.
For any conference where the optics of "premium SA business district" matter — international audiences, financial services, mining, asset management, multinational corporate stakeholder events. Also the right pick when delegates need walking-distance proximity to the JSE, banking HQs, or Sandton City retail. Less appropriate for community-sector, academic, or creative-industry events that work better in inner-city Joburg or Rosebank.
OR Tambo International is 25 minutes east via the R24 and N3. The Gautrain connects OR Tambo directly to Sandton in 15 minutes — the fastest reliable airport transfer in any SA conference city. Sandton itself has its own Gautrain station with direct links to Pretoria CBD, Hatfield, Centurion and the inner city.
Same Highveld pattern as the rest of Joburg — dry sunny winters, wet warm summers. The high altitude (1,750 m) means even summer evenings cool quickly. International delegates frequently underdress for July; brief them.
Day-delegate packages run R1,200–R1,800 at mid-tier conference hotels and R2,000–R3,500+ at the premium end. Hotel rooms run R2,800–R6,500 for four-star, R8,000+ at the Saxon and InterContinental. Sandton restaurants and after-hours options are dense — partner programmes practically run themselves.
